Frequently Asked Questions about Santa Cruz
How much are Studio apartments in Santa Cruz?
There are currently 58 Studio Apartments in Santa Cruz with rent ranges from $1,750 to $4,020 with an average price of $2,854.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Santa Cruz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Santa Cruz ranges from $2,400 to $5,095 with an average monthly rent of $3,406.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Santa Cruz c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Santa Cruz range from $2,900 to $6,100.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$4,845.
How expensive are Santa Cruz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 54 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Santa Cruz on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$4,495 to $8,000 - averaging $5,693 for the location.
